Meaning of Scalping in Construction in UAE

Understanding Scalping in Construction

In construction, the term scalping refers to the process of removing unwanted materials, such as fine particles, clay, organic matter, and other debris from soil, aggregate, or rock. This technique is crucial in site preparation, ensuring that only high-quality materials are used for construction purposes. In the UAE, where construction projects demand precision and compliance with strict engineering standards, scalping plays an integral role in the foundation and stability of structures.

How Scalping is Performed in UAE Construction

The scalping process involves specialized machinery and screening equipment to remove unwanted materials efficiently. The type of scalping method depends on the scale and nature of the project.

1. Scalping with Vibrating Screens

  • Utilized in quarries, aggregate processing plants, and concrete batching facilities.
  • Vibrating scalping screens separate large stones, dust, and fines, ensuring high-quality aggregates.
  • Frequently used in road construction, ready-mix concrete production, and precast manufacturing.

2. Scalping with Grizzly Screens

  • Grizzly screens are commonly used in heavy-duty applications, such as rock excavation and mining.
  • Removes large boulders and oversized debris before the material is processed.
  • Essential in UAE’s infrastructure projects, including tunneling, bridge foundations, and highways.

3. Manual Scalping for Small-Scale Projects

  • In residential construction and landscaping, scalping may be performed manually using rakes, sieves, and grading tools.
  • Helps in filtering out fine dust and organic material for garden beds, compacted pathways, and decorative stone applications.

Challenges in Scalping for UAE Construction

1. High Sand Content in UAE Soils

  • Desert sand has high fine content, making scalping more challenging.
  • Requires multiple screening stages for effective material separation.

2. Compliance with Construction Regulations

  • Scalping processes must meet UAE building codes and environmental regulations.
  • Waste material from scalping must be disposed of properly or recycled for sustainable construction.

3. Equipment Maintenance in Harsh Weather Conditions

  • Extreme temperatures and dust exposure in the UAE affect scalping machinery.
  • Regular maintenance and use of specialized dust-control systems are necessary.
